Description

Pet Revolution: Animals and the Making of Modern British Life (Reaktion Books, 2023) tracks the British love affair with pets over the last two centuries, showing how the kinds of pets we keep, as well as how we relate to and care for them, has changed radically. The book describes the growth of pet foods and medicines, the rise of pet shops, and the development of veterinary care, creating the pet economy. Most importantly, pets have played a powerful emotional role in families across all social classes, creating new kinds of relationships and home lives.
For the first time, through a history of companion animals and the humans who lived with them, this book puts the story of the ‘pet revolution’ alongside other revolutions – industrial, agricultural, political – to highlight how animals contributed to modern British life.
Jane Hamlett is professor of modern British history at Royal Holloway, University of London. Her books include Material Relations: Middle-Class Families and Domestic Interiors in England, 18501910.
Julie-Marie Strange is professor of modern British History at Durham University. Her books include The Invention of the Modern Dog: Breed and Blood in Victorian Britain.
